Mini Victoria Sponge Cakes





These cute cakes are so easy, and taste amazing. You can add whatever you want to the recipe, this time I had some left over cream so decided to make mini victoria sponge cakes :) 


Ingredients: (makes 6)
3 tablespoons room butter at room temperature
3 tablespoons self raising flour
3 tablespoons sugar
1 teaspoon vanilla essence
1 egg
50mL whipping cream
1/2 teaspoon vanilla essence
1 teaspoon sugar
Strawberry jam

Method:
-preheat oven to 180 degrees C
-cream the butter, sugar and vanilla essence until smooth
-add one tablespoon of flour and combine
-lightly whisk the egg and add to the mixture
-add the remaining flour and combine
-divide the mixture between 6 cupcake cases and cook for 15min
-while the cakes are cooking prepare the cream. whisk the cream, 1 teaspoon of sugar and 1/2 teaspoon vanilla essence until soft peaks are formed
-allow the cupcakes to cool completely and  then remove from the cupcake cases
-make sure the cupcakes are cooled completely and then cut in half
-spread the cream and jam                                                                              between the cakes and sandwich together
-sift some icing sugar to serve
